Post by: DementedFairy on June 16, 2019, 00:11:32 AM
Didst someone summon me?
Steampunk is anything and everything you fancy, styled with imagination.  LOADS of brown, but more and more people breaking THAT boring mould and going mental [like wot I do]
Having said that, denim isn't firmly woven enough for a really good corset, better to go for coutil if you want serious shaping, but if it's just for a fun outside layer, go for it.

Post by: HenriettaMaria on July 09, 2019, 16:13:24 PM
As I understand it, the core ethos of steampunk is, what if the plastics revolution never happened?  So lots of leather and brass precision engineering instead.  Makes me think we might be back in that zone if we are to wean ourselves off fossil fuels!

The movie that really kicked of the SP fad (and drove Sean Connery so demented he retired) was The League of Extraordinary Gentlemen.


Try Simplicity 8114 & 2172 or google images of "steampunk clothing patterns" - there are loads to choose from!
